Proposal
Non-Material Amendment - to relocate garden wall and fences splitting rear gardens to adjoining neighbour and increase hardstanding for garage access; to Planning Permission No. P/VOC/2024/04718 (Demolish existing buildings and erect 7 No. dwellings. Modify vehicular access and form parking spaces).
As published by the council, reference P/NMA/2025/06199

About amendment applications
An amendment application makes limited changes to a permission that already exists; anything beyond modest adjustment needs a fresh application. More in our guide to planning application types.
